Robert Owen and Fourier had given the world their ideals of a free, organically developing society, in opposition to the pyramidal ideals which had been copied from the Roman Empire or from the Roman Church.
Said by
Petr Alekseevich Kropotkin

Editor's note · Context

Kropotkin acknowledges the contributions of Owen and Fourier in envisioning a free society against hierarchical models.
